Who we are
Christ Heart Empowerment for Africa is a faith based non governmental organisation founded in 1998 by Pastor Olufemi Samuel and Mrs. Victoria Samuel. What began as a commitment to demonstrate the love of Christ through practical service has grown into 28 years of humanitarian work.
We work alongside communities rather than simply arriving in them. Relief where hardship is immediate, empowerment where the need runs deeper, and a relationship that continues after the day ends.

In the field
The Christmas outreach is the largest single day in the Foundation calendar. Volunteers, partners and members of the community come together to prepare and distribute food, share a meal, and spend time with the families we serve.
The day includes food and material distribution, activities and gifts for children, and dedicated time with widows and elderly members of the community.
